Overview:
An information-packed half-day seminar where you’ll learn what’s to be gained from an internal communication audit, how to conduct one and what to do with the results. You’ll draw on the experience and know-how of two distinguished researchers and communicators who have conducted scores of audits for corporations and nonprofits and used results to fashion strategic internal communication plans. Lou and Greg will discuss techniques, share tips for success and provide hands-on opportunities for participants to get the inside track on how to conduct interviews, focus groups, surveys and planning sessions. You’ll learn how to:

·  Sell a communication audit to senior management
·  Structure your audit
·  Use qualitative and quantitative components
·  Conduct interviews and focus groups
·  Sample a large work force
·  Build a survey
·  Use audit results to shape effective internal communication

About your presenters:
Louis Williams, ABC, APR:  Lou Williams is chairman and chief executive officer of L.C. Williams & Associates, a leading Chicago-based public relations and research counseling firm he founded in 1985. He has conducted hundreds of seminars around the world and is co-author of two textbooks on communication. His most recent book, Communication Research, Measurement and Evaluation: A Practical Guide for Communicators, was published in 2003 by the International Association of Business Communicators (IABC) and is considered by many to be the definitive guide to communication measurement. Lou is past chairman of IABC and of the IABC Research Foundation, an IABC Fellow and recipient of the 2005 IABC Lifetime Foundation Friend Award. He currently is a trustee of the Institute for Public Relations and chairs the organization’s research committee.

Greg Gordon:  Greg Gordon is vice president of research and strategy of L.C. Williams & Associates. His three decades of professional experience encompass research and measurement, communication planning, corporate communication and organizational change management.  He works extensively with qualitative and quantitative methodologies as stand alone initiatives and as part of a comprehensive, multi-phase research programs for communication and marketing clients. Greg has conducted internal communication audits for many organizations, most recently including eBay Inc., YMCA of the USA, Wells Fargo Home Mortgage and HBSC North America.  Before joining LCWA, Greg was managing director of the Ragan Consulting Group, a division of Lawrence Ragan Communications. He has worked in senior corporate positions with responsibility for internal communication, media relations, community relations and strategic planning. Greg is a board member of IABC/Chicago and director of the chapter’s membership services team.
